From: Jay Freeman (saurik) Date: Mon, 27 Jan 2014 16:55:00 +0000 (-0800) Subject: Move IOHIDEventSetSenderID call to VNCSetSender. X-Git-Tag: v0.9.3400~4 X-Git-Url: https://git.saurik.com/veency.git/commitdiff_plain/d684724d7688b6110d103477d2b02e81e6850c90 Move IOHIDEventSetSenderID call to VNCSetSender. --- diff --git a/Tweak.mm b/Tweak.mm index 041e4bc..78de17d 100644 --- a/Tweak.mm +++ b/Tweak.mm @@ -586,12 +586,16 @@ static void VNCPointerOld(int buttons, int x, int y, CGPoint location, int diff, mach_port_deallocate(mach_task_self(), purple); } +static void VNCSetSender(IOHIDEventRef event) { + IOHIDEventSetSenderID(event, 0xDEFACEDBEEFFECE5); +} + static void VNCSendHIDEvent(IOHIDEventRef event) { static IOHIDEventSystemClientRef client_(NULL); if (client_ == NULL) client_ = IOHIDEventSystemClientCreate(kCFAllocatorDefault); - IOHIDEventSetSenderID(event, 0xDEFACEDBEEFFECE5); + VNCSetSender(event); IOHIDEventSystemClientDispatchEvent(client_, event); CFRelease(event); }